The vaccines for infants are intended to protect them during that delicate time in life when their immune systems have yet to develop and become most prone to infections fully. Thus, the very minuscule, heavily harmless piece of the virus, the bacteria, or its mimics, is made to enter the body through such vaccination. In this way, the baby's immune system would be trained to know the disease and how to fight it without ever having to experience it.
A newborn is always surrounded by environment, strangers, and even interaction. Within and through that particular exposure, many germs are already becoming familiar to a newborn. Protection by the antibodies (mothers) from pregnancy and breastfeeding will offer some, yet not drastic enough, coverage from many severe diseases. Effective vaccines complement that natural defense by providing highly targeted protection against some of the most dangerous pathogens.
WHO and CDC develop, revise, and update child immunization schedules to protect children worldwide from serious diseases in a timely manner. The schedules are safe and effective after long years of research and clinical trials.

Vaccines prevent diseases that can even claim life or cause debiliating complications in the very long run. In fact, for example, polio, which paralyzed thousands of children every year, is now practically eradicated in most areas of the world because of mass immunization. Similar vaccinations against diseases such as measles, whooping cough, or tetanus have saved millions of lives.
This saves those who cannot be vaccinated, such as very young babies or immunocompromised individuals. Herd immunity benefits everyone in the community by protecting them from disease outbreaks and providing protection to the most vulnerable.
Vaccination prevents diseases that treat expensive conditions into hospitalization and, at the same time, needing continuous care after having such a serious infection.
Children's immunizations against particular diseases often last for years and, in some cases, for a lifetime. Such immunizations ensure that children grow and become healthy adults free of diseases hindering their development.
Through human efforts to achieve global collective vaccination, diseases such as smallpox have been eradicated, and polio is close to following in that path. Achievements such as these show the inspiring and transforming power of immunization programs.
Diphtheria causes a blockage in the airways which may lead to breathing difficulties. Tetanus results in painful muscle spasms that could be fatal without treatment. Pertussis, more commonly known as whooping cough, is especially harmful to the very young, causing respiratory distress and pneumonia. The DTaP vaccine protects against these three illnesses.
This infectious disease was once very widespread and feared among paralyzing and incapacitating it has all but done a disappearing act, still leaving behind pockets in areas across the world that allows it to still with its existence. The polio vaccine has dramatically decreased incidence and is on track for eradication.
Viral infections that can cause severe complications in pregnant women, such as swelling of the brain, deafness, or congenital disability in the child if infected by rubella, may lead to unborn children getting all sorts of disabilities. The MMR vaccine alone has drastically reduced the occurrence of these diseases.
Vaccines prevent infection by Streptococcus pneumoniae, including pneumonia, meningitis, and blood infections, diseases that can be fatal in infants.

The vaccination process begins immediately after birth. Hepatitis B is given as the first vaccination before 24 hours have elapsed after birth, and then it follows scheduled vaccinations for the next few years.
It is straightforward but overall well thought out, ensuring safety. Sometimes, healthcare providers administer the vaccine by injection or orally; in either event, they examine the internal health status and probably are told about side effects as part of the procedures.
There will be an observation period for babies after vaccination to check for cases of immediate reactions, which are rare and minor effects of mild fever or slight swelling at the injection site. Parents are given an immunization record, which is basically the vital document for tracking all the vaccines given and also a reference for future appointments.
Stick to the vaccination schedule indicated by your pediatrician. These appointments are to ensure timely immunizations and to check up on your baby’s overall health. In case of your baby misses their immunization, you should notify your healthcare provider right away to arrange for a catch-up. Do not wait until late to vaccinate since it exposes your baby to grounds of being unprotected at such crucial developmental stages.
Parents who note something abnormal after vaccination, like a fever that is too high or lasts too long, inconsolable crying, or swelling that doesn't seem to go away, should also visit the doctor. Although these side effects are rare, it is better to be examined by a professional. Also, all new symptoms that arise after vaccination should lead to a doctor's visit, just to rule out unrelated infections or diseases.

The first dose is given at birth with the Hepatitis B vaccine, followed by doses at 2, 4, and 6 months and then again between 12-18 months and again at ages 4-6 years. Depending on the location, there may be additional booster doses scheduled throughout late childhood to maintain immunity. Your pediatrician will provide you with a detailed chart tailored to local guidelines.
Infants receive several doses of vaccines against Hepatitis B, DTaP, Polio, MMR, and Rotavirus, along with vaccines against Pneumococcus and Hib. Each vaccine is directed to the particularly life-threatening diseases, so that the child is very well protected.
Newborns are expected to receive their routine birth vaccine, which is the Hepatitis B vaccine. But as the newborn grows, the number of vaccinations will significantly increase since various diseases would need to be covered, and a lot of combinations would be given so that the injections are minimized.
If a baby misses an appointment for vaccines between 4 and 5 months, the parent should contact the pediatrician immediately to be scheduled for a catch-up appointment. Vaccines missed delay immunization against serious illnesses; however, health care providers have safe protocols for getting the child back on track.
